### Step 4: Switch to the new lint profile

Starting with Quillcheck 3.0, the documentation linter no longer reads rules from the legacy manifest. Before cutting the release, confirm all doc repos have removed the old manifest file, otherwise the linter silently falls back to defaults and the build passes with no checks applied. Verify the CI job picks up the new profile by running the lint stage once in dry-run mode. The new profile ships with these configuration values.

deployment values, kadug-fawip:
[fenath]
port = 9200
region = north-3
host = fenath.lumicworks.corp
timeout_ms = 250
retries = 7

## 3.2.1 — Changelog

Renamed `CACHE_IMG_POOL` to `THUMBWELL_CACHE_LIMIT` after fixing the memory leak in the Thumbwell image cache. Evicted entries were retained by the decoder pool, growing heap ~40MB/hour under load. Leak patched; eviction now releases decoder handles immediately.

Action for release: old setting is ignored, no fallback. Update every deploy env file before rollout or the cache runs unbounded again. The cache signing credential must also be rotated; add the following line to the env file.

sealed setting: LEDGER_TOKEN20=6148d35bbb480b0ab79e

**Q: Why did a customer's batch email digest skip a day?**

Digests in Pigeonloft run on the subscriber's saved timezone. If a schedule edit lands mid-window, that day's batch is skipped by design, not lost. Check the digest ledger before escalating. If the ledger itself is locked after a failed job, unlock it with the recovery passphrase below.

strongbox words: ulamir-ulaix

Context: Ardenfell line margins slipped three points over two quarters. Drivers: input steel costs, aggressive discounting at the Westmoor branch, and a stale price book. Proposal: uplift list prices four percent, tighten discount authority to regional level, sunset the two lowest-margin SKUs. Risk: volume loss at Halverton accounts, estimated under two percent. Decision requested at Thursday's review. Modelling assumptions are in the appendix pack. The commercial reasoning leadership wants kept close is noted directly below.

board note of tajop-yajof: The finance team signed off on a budget of $77.6 million for Project Pramir.